Things To Do
in Ocoee
Ocoee is a small city in central Florida within the Orlando metropolitan area, known for its quiet residential neighborhoods and lake-studded scenery. It blends a suburban, family-friendly vibe with easy access to bigger city amenities and outdoor recreation. The town sits near parks, trails, and lakes, making it a convenient base for both nature escapes and day trips to Orlando attractions.
Visitors can enjoy a slower pace here while still reaching world-class experiences in a short drive.

Prices
| Item | Price |
|---|---|
| 🍔Meal at inexpensive restaurant | $12-18 |
| 🥗Combo meal at casual cafe | $8-15 |
| ☕Coffee or specialty drink | $3-6 |
| 🚗Gasoline per gallon | $3-4 |
| 🏨Mid-range hotel (per night) | $120-180 |
Strengths and Weaknesses
- Close access to Orlando attractions and nature escapes
- Suburban feel with family-friendly neighborhoods
- Greater Orlando dining and cultural options
- Smaller destination with fewer nightlife options
- Car reliance is common; limited public transit within Ocoee itself
- Hot, humid summers can be intense for outdoor activities

Tipping in Ocoee
Ensure a smooth experience
In restaurants, 15-20% is standard if service is satisfactory. Leave a tip for bartenders and consider tipping on takeout orders if staff assist with special requests.
Credit and debit cards are widely accepted; cash is always useful for smaller venues; contactless payments and mobile wallets are common.
